I've only ever seen this with Intel integrated GPUs (not sure about AMD). Seems to be a precision issue at boundary - possibly a difference with how shader instructions are optimised or executed on these down-level graphics processors compared to discrete GPUs with more power.

Minimum GPU spec for Daggerfall Unity is roughly a GeForce 660 from 2012. Adding even a 6 year old GPU like the 660 will still perform over 2x better than the iGPU on a modern i7-8700k Coffee Lake processor. There will be other benefits as well like much higher fill rate and lighting performance.

But that's not to say the terrain texturing shader couldn't be improved and these problems fixed for low-spec rigs. I'm no shader expert, and fix might even be relatively simple. If someone takes a look and resolves it, send me a PR and I'd be happy to take a look. :)
